from types import ModuleType
from typing import TYPE_CHECKING, Type, Union

from libcloud.container.types import Provider
from libcloud.common.providers import get_driver as _get_provider_driver
from libcloud.common.providers import set_driver as _set_provider_driver

if TYPE_CHECKING:
    # NOTE: This is needed to avoid having setup.py depend on requests
    from libcloud.container.base import ContainerDriver

DRIVERS = {
    Provider.DUMMY: ("libcloud.container.drivers.dummy", "DummyContainerDriver"),
    Provider.DOCKER: ("libcloud.container.drivers.docker", "DockerContainerDriver"),
    Provider.ECS: ("libcloud.container.drivers.ecs", "ElasticContainerDriver"),
    Provider.KUBERNETES: (
        "libcloud.container.drivers.kubernetes",
        "KubernetesContainerDriver",
    ),
    Provider.LXD: ("libcloud.container.drivers.lxd", "LXDContainerDriver"),
    Provider.RANCHER: ("libcloud.container.drivers.rancher", "RancherContainerDriver"),
    Provider.GKE: ("libcloud.container.drivers.gke", "GKEContainerDriver"),
}
